Definitions:

Relational Aggression

A type of aggression focused on harming others through manipulation or damage to relationships and social status, rather than physical harm.

Overt Aggression

Direct, openly hostile behaviors intended to harm others physically or psychologically, distinguished from more subtle forms like passive aggression.

Developmental Changes

Transformations or transitions in physical, cognitive, social, or emotional domains across the lifespan.

Moral Reasoning

The process by which individuals make decisions about what is right and wrong, based on ethical principles.
